一、权限分级模型的必要性:企业云CMS安全基石
随着企业内容数字化程度加深,云服务器内容管理系统承载着大量核心业务数据和敏感信息。传统“全有或全无”的权限分配模式已无法满足复杂业务场景,一旦遭遇账户失窃或内部误操作,后果不堪设想。权限分级模型(Privilege Hierarchy Model)通过细粒度控制机制,使不同用户仅能在特定范围内访问指定资源。尤其在云服务器环境中,因资源弹性分配和跨地域访问特性,权限控制复杂度倍增。采用RBAC(基于角色的访问控制)或ABAC(基于属性的访问控制)模型实现权限分级,能从源头规避未授权读写、恶意篡改等风险。您是否曾担忧云端内容被违规下载?这正是权限模型需要解决的首要问题。
二、核心分级模型解析:RBAC与ABAC的实战对比
主流权限分级模型主要分为角色导向型(RBAC)和策略导向型(ABAC)。在云服务器CMS场景中,RBAC模型将用户划分为“内容编辑”、“栏目管理员”、“系统审计员”等角色,通过角色权限映射表实现职责分离。编辑角色仅可修改所属栏目文本,而栏目管理员额外拥有发布权限。相比之下,ABAC模型通过动态属性判定权限,如结合用户部门、设备IP、操作时间等上下文参数决策访问权,灵活性显著提升。对拥有多个子品牌的企业,可在同一套云CMS中基于ABAC实现垂直权限隔离(Vertical Privilege Separation),确保不同品牌团队数据互不可见。哪种模型更适合您的业务架构?这取决于组织变动频率与安全等级要求。
三、云环境特殊挑战与优化策略
云服务器内容管理系统的权限管理面临三大特有挑战:是容器化部署带来的瞬时权限需求,当CMS服务在Kubernetes集群中动态扩缩容时,传统静态授权机制会失效。需采用服务账户(Service Account)绑定RBAC策略,实现容器级权限分级。是分布式存储权限同步问题,当内容存储于对象存储(如AWS S3)时,需建立桶策略(Bucket Policy)与CMS角色权限的实时联动机制。第三是跨云权限统一,混合云架构中需通过SAML或OIDC协议实现身份联邦,在权限分级模型底层注入单点控制逻辑。实践中推荐“最小权限原则”(Least Privilege Principle),即默认拒绝所有权限,仅按需开放必要操作范围。
四、企业级权限模型实施五步法
构建可落地的CMPS权限分级模型需遵循系统化路径:第一步是权限资产盘点,梳理所有内容对象类型(文章/图片/视频)及操作动作(读/写/删/发布)。第二步设计角色树模型,建议采用三层级结构:系统角色(如超级管理员)、业务角色(如市场部主编)、临时角色(如活动协作者)。第三步实施动态授权引擎,开发权限中间件对接云平台IAM服务,实现角色-权限-资源的实时校验。第四步建立审计追踪模块,记录每次权限变更及高危操作日志(Critical Operation Logging)。第五步定期执行权限复核,自动扫描闲置账号与过度授权行为。尤其需关注服务账户权限,避免成为渗透突破口。
五、深度防御:权限模型与安全架构的融合
权限分级模型需与云服务器整体安全架构深度协同才能发挥最大价值。在入口层,通过WAF(Web应用防火墙)设置内容上传规则拦截恶意文件;在访问层,结合零信任网络(Zero Trust Network)实施持续身份验证;在数据层,对敏感字段启用动态脱敏(Dynamic Masking)——即使账号被窃,攻击者也无法获取完整信息。特别建议采用继承式权限树结构(Inherited Privilege Tree),父级容器权限自动覆盖子资源,大幅降低配置复杂度。权限变更流程应纳入变更管理(Change Management)体系,所有调整需双重审批生效。您的权限复核周期是否超过半年?这可能隐藏未知风险敞口。
六、未来演进:智能化权限治理新范式
随着AI技术在云安全领域应用深化,权限分级模型正迈向智能化阶段。通过UEBA(用户实体行为分析)引擎学习用户操作习惯,自动检测异常权限请求并触发二次验证。结合策略即代码(Policy as Code)技术,将权限规则以声明式代码管理,实现版本控制与自动化测试。在量子安全层面,研究基于属性的同态加密权限控制(ABHE),即使云服务商也无法解密用户内容。同时,合规性自动化成为刚需,系统需实时检测权限配置是否符合GDPR、等保2.0等法规要求。未来权限模型的终极目标是实现自适应安全(Adaptive Security),根据威胁态势动态调整权限阈值。